First of all, I am basing this thread on the assumption that Sith Holocron (and by default the pod The Executor Arrives) is overpowered. This is hard to debate considering this pod's IMMENSELY successful tournament showing. A Black Lotus does not seem overpowered right? (sarcasm) ... anyways, I want to discuss the impact that this pod/card has had on the meta.
Sith Holocron has increased the dark side's ramp by a ludicrous amount. It is hard to justify not playing 2x The Executor Arrives in EVERY dark side deck. There are no better options. This incredible pod is coupled by vader and emperor ALREADY being super good BEFORE the holocron arrived in the meta. (Not to mention that The Executor Arrives pod has 4 other good-great cards plus an average objective... and do I need to mention how silly it is when there is an Executor on the table and a Killing Cold?).
This ramp has made the light side need to scramble to win early, resulting in two different deck types for the light side: Rebel rush and/or Smuggler rush (I am oversimplifying, but most light side decks right now are essentially rush ... while I think rush needs to be a deck type, it should not be the only type of deck that is competitive. Rush decks TEND to be less interesting to play as and against, because they are more dependent on good early draws and have a "play my units and attack... and repeat" style of play) ... Jedi are not very tournament caliber right now. Not to mention the disgustingly bad Scum faction. (they actually had a decent deck right when edge of darkness came out though).
The result is a very boring meta without much innovation and variety in deck types. Yes, I understand that the game is young and needs time to grow. I get that. BUT, Sith are SO incredibly overpowered right now that the game has rapidly lost my interest. When most games I play (and that I have seen played, so it's not just me haha) are coming down to "Nice I drew a holocron early. I win." Or "I drew a holocron late... I might lose," it suggests that there is an imbalance.
Here is what I propose: Change the text on Sith Holocron to read as follows: Limited. Sacrifice this card to reduce the cost of the next Sith EVENT you play this phase by 3.
The pod would still see play. I guarantee it, and the pod is no longer so disgustingly overpowered. Discuss. ![]()
